Skills Instructor - Must be ASL-Fluent!
The Skills Instructor has responsibility for assigned individuals and for the implementation of those individuals' Day Hab Service Plans.

Overview
The Skills Instructor will provide the following to assigned individuals: developmental skills training, implementing therapeutic service plan (DHSP) for all assigned individuals in our Deaf Services division, and complete documentation which supports such plan.

Responsibilities
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
- Assist individuals to identify and develop goals and plans to address any concerns, wants or needs.
- Provide ongoing support, through personal care, guidance and role modeling for individuals.
- Collaborates with the Case Manager to provide developmental skills training including training in self-care, self-preservation, receptive and expressive communication, self direction, activities of daily living, hygiene, grooming and first aid.
- Collaborates with case manager to create and implement a comprehensive written therapeutic service plan (DHSP) for all assigned individuals.
- Complete all documentation which supports DHSP plan.
- Initiate a proactive approach towards focusing on individual advocacy, empowerment, and community integration.
Qualifications
- High School Diploma or GED and one year of experience in a training program for individuals with developmental disabilities.
- Fluency in American Sign Language (ASL).
- Strongly prefer that a candidate will have a demonstrated understanding of and competence in serving culturally diverse populations.
- Demonstrate strong communication skills with individuals, families, funding sources, consultants, the community at large, program and administrative team.
- Demonstrate an ability to work as a team and perform job duties with minimal supervisory intervention.
- Must hold a valid drivers’ license. Must have access to an operational and insured vehicle and be willing to use it to transport individuals.
